Join a Busy Aftersales Team

We are currently recruiting for a Service Advisor to join a successful main dealership in the Bury St Edmunds area. This is a slightly different Service Advisor role, focused more on the behind-the-scenes coordination of the aftersales process rather than front-of-house customer interaction. You will be responsible for keeping customers updated throughout the repair process while working closely with the workshop team to ensure excellent communication and customer satisfaction.

The Role

  • Liaising with customers regarding vehicle progress and repairs
  • Making outbound calls to update customers throughout the service process
  • Working closely with the workshop and technicians regarding ongoing jobs
  • Supporting the smooth running of the aftersales department
  • Ensuring customers receive a high level of service and communication
  • Assisting with bookings, updates and repair authorisations where required
  • Maintaining accurate records and updating internal systems

How to prepare for a job interview at ACS Automotive Recruitment Consultancy Limited

Know the Role Inside Out

Before your interview, make sure you thoroughly understand the Service Advisor role and its responsibilities. Familiarise yourself with the aftersales process and how it operates within a dealership. This will help you answer questions confidently and show that you're genuinely interested in the position.

Showcase Your Communication Skills

Since this role involves liaising with customers and the workshop team, be prepared to demonstrate your strong communication skills. Think of examples from your past experience where you effectively communicated updates or resolved issues. This will highlight your ability to keep everyone informed and satisfied.

Prepare for Scenario Questions

Expect scenario-based questions that assess your problem-solving abilities and customer service approach. Practice responses to situations like handling a frustrated customer or coordinating with technicians on a tight deadline. This will show that you can think on your feet and manage multiple tasks effectively.

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the team dynamics, the tools they use for communication, or how success is measured in the aftersales department. This not only shows your interest but also helps you gauge if the dealership is the right fit for you.
